OEM Checklist: 12 Questions to Ask Your Wig/Hair Extensions Supplier
Partnering with an O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turing) supplier for wigs and hair extensions is a strategic decision that impacts your brand’s reputation, product quality, and customer satisfaction. However, not all suppliers meet industry standards or align with your business goals. To help you navigate this critical process, we’ve compiled 12 essential questions to ask potential suppliers—ensuring you choose a partner that delivers excellence from raw materials to final delivery.
1. What Types of Hair Do You Source, and How Is It Processed?
Why It Matters: The quality of raw hair (e.g., virgin human hair, Remy hair, or synthetic fibers) directly affects durability, texture, and styling versatility.
-
Ask for certifications proving ethical sourcing (e.g., no child labor, fair trade).
-
Confirm if the hair is chemically processed (e.g., acid-washed, dyed) or left in its natural state.
Red Flag: Suppliers who avoid transparency about sourcing regions (e.g., India, Brazil, Cambodia) or use ambiguous terms like “mixed origin.”
2. Can You Provide Proof of Quality Control Certifications?
Why It Matters: Certifications like ISO 9001, GMP, or FDA compliance validate a supplier’s adherence to safety and quality standards.
-
Request documentation for:
-
Tensile strength tests (for hair durability).
-
Chemical safety reports (e.g., free from formaldehyde, parabens).
-
Scalp safety (for adhesives in tape-in extensions).
-
Pro Tip: Avoid suppliers who rely solely on verbal assurances without third-party verification.
3. What Is Your Minimum Order Quantity (MOQ)?
Why It Matters: MOQs determine if the supplier aligns with your budget and inventory needs.
-
For startups: Look for suppliers offering low MOQs (e.g., 5–100 units) to test the market.
-
For bulk orders: Negotiate tiered pricing for 200+ units to reduce per-unit costs.
Example: A supplier offering 20-piece MOQs for clip-in extensions with customizable color ranges.
4. Do You Offer Custom Packaging and Branding?
Why It Matters: Custom packaging (e.g., branded boxes, eco-friendly materials) enhances your product’s perceived value.
-
Ask about:
-
Logo printing (embossed, holographic, or QR code integration).
-
Sustainability: Recyclable or biodegradable packaging options.
-
Compliance: Adherence to regional labeling laws (e.g., EU’s REACH regulations).
-
Trend Alert: 67% of consumers prefer brands with eco-conscious packaging—don’t overlook this detail!
5. What Is Your Production Lead Time?
Why It Matters: Delays disrupt inventory planning and sales cycles.
-
Clarify:
-
Standard lead time (e.g., 30–60 days for bulk orders).
-
Rush order fees (if applicable).
-
Holiday/peak season schedules (e.g., Chinese New Year closures).
-
Case Study: A U.S. brand lost $20K in Q4 sales due to a supplier’s uncommunicated 90-day delay.
6. How Do You Handle Defective Products or Returns?
Why It Matters: A clear return policy protects your business from financial loss.
-
Key questions:
-
What percentage of defects is considered acceptable?
-
Who covers return shipping costs?
-
Is there a warranty period (e.g., 90 days for manufacturing flaws)?
-
Red Flag: Suppliers who refuse responsibility for defects post-shipment.
7. Can You Share Client References or Case Studies?
Why It Matters: Past performance predicts future reliability.
-
Request testimonials or contact details from existing clients in your region.
-
Look for experience in your niche (e.g., high-end virgin hair wigs, heat-resistant synthetic extensions).
Example: A supplier showcasing partnerships with Sephora or Sally Beauty adds credibility.
8. What Innovations Do You Offer in Wig/Extension Construction?
Why It Matters: Cutting-edge techniques (e.g., genius weft technology, invisible lace fronts) set your products apart.
-
Ask about:
-
Ventilated caps for breathable wig designs.
-
Tangle-free wefts with reinforced silicone bases.
-
Pre-bonded tips for seamless K-Tip extensions.
-
2024 Trend: Suppliers integrating AI-driven quality inspection for precision.
9. How Do You Ensure Ethical Labor Practices?
Why It Matters: Unethical labor harms your brand’s reputation.
-
Verify:
-
Fair wages for factory workers.
-
Audit reports (e.g., SMETA, BSCI).
-
Child labor policies.
-
Stat: Brands promoting ethical sourcing see 23% higher customer loyalty.
10. What Are Your Payment Terms?
Why It Matters: Flexible payment options improve cash flow management.
-
Negotiate terms like:
-
30% deposit, 70% upon delivery.
-
Letters of Credit (LC) for large orders.
-
Penalties for late payments.
-
Avoid: Suppliers demanding 100% upfront payment with no safeguards.
11. Can You Assist with Regulatory Compliance?
Why It Matters: Non-compliant products risk fines or recalls.
-
Ensure the supplier understands:
-
EU’s REACH (chemical restrictions).
-
California’s Prop 65 (toxin warnings).
-
FDA guidelines for synthetic fibers.
-
Pro Tip: Choose suppliers who provide compliance documentation with shipments.
12. Do You Offer Samples Before Bulk Production?
Why It Matters: Prototypes let you test quality, fit, and styling performance.
-
Request 3–5 product samples (e.g., lace front wigs, tape-in extensions).
-
Evaluate:
-
Hair density (grams per weft).
-
Color accuracy (Pantone matching).
-
Comfort (wig cap elasticity, extension weight).
-
Red Flag: Suppliers charging exorbitant fees for samples.
